RS-UV3 is Obsolete and replaced by the RS-UV3A.
This page is being left online for legacy users looking for information.
Frequency: 144-148, 220-225, 420-450 MHz
Sensitivity: -120 dBm for 12 dB SINAD
TX Power: 23 dBm +- 1dB
Spurious Emissions: -60 dB or lower
DC input: 9.5 - 15V, 100 mA RX, 250 mA TX
Size: 4.7" X 2.9"
Supports ARDUINO, RASPBERRY PI, WINDOWS, LINUX, MAC and others
- Simple serial interface, no complicated library/drivers required
- Built-in level shifters for 5V or 3.3V serial lines for direct connection to ARDUINO and RASPBERRY PI
Stand-Alone operation
- Many applications require no external processor at all
- On board support for beacon, repeater, single channel voice, Echolink, APRS and Packet
- Legacy support of old analog single board RX and TX with higher performance and lower price
Superior RF performance
- Qorvo LNA and PA MMICs for low noise figure and stable output power
- individual low-pass filters for each band to exceed FCC Spurious requirements
- Custom RX filter to reject out-of-band signals and level the gain across the 3 bands
Multiple Audio interfaces
- line level in and out with firmware adjustable levels
- 3.5mm TRRS jack for PTT Speaker/Mic
- connections for internal speaker, electret microphone and PTT switch
Flexible Power Options
- Wide range input voltage (9 - 16V)
- On-board charger for 7.2V LION battery pack
- 48 hour RX, 24 hour TX with 3000mA battery pack
- Automatic switch-over from battery to DC input
- Simultaneous charging and operation when external voltage is applied
Product Road Map
- 3 Band, 5W power amp, Shipping February 2015
- Sub-receiver, Shipping May 2016
Software Support
- Virtual front panel available for free download
- Register level access to RDA-1846S chip for advanced programming
- Simplified API Command set for easy integration with ANY single board computer
- Voltage and Temperature sensors on board
